Therapeutic Approaches and Online Care

Client-Centred Therapy focuses on creating a respectful, non-directive space where the client’s own goals guide the work. It is suited to people seeking support to rebuild self-esteem, navigate grief, or explore life purpose through a paced and empathetic relationship.

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) examines how thoughts, feelings and behaviours interact and offers practical strategies to reduce anxiety, manage panic attacks, and change unhelpful patterns. CBT can be especially helpful for stress, phobias, and mood difficulties.

Psychodynamic Therapy explores how past experiences and internal patterns influence current relationships and emotions, which can benefit people working through trauma, relationship blocks, or long-standing emotional patterns.
